Communicate May 11

Think About It … What are some important principles for communication? What are advantages when good communication happens within a group, within a family? Today we look at intentionally communicating with others

Listen for ways we should communicate with our children. Deut. 6:4-9 (NIV) Hear, O Israel: The Lord our God, the Lord is one. [5] Love the Lord your God with all your heart and with all your soul and with all your strength. [6] These commandments that I give you today are to be upon your hearts.

Listen for ways we should communicate with our children. [7] Impress them on your children. Talk about them when you sit at home and when you walk along the road, when you lie down and when you get up. [8] Tie them as symbols on your hands and bind them on your foreheads. [9] Write them on the doorframes of your houses and on your gates.

Exhort We’ll look at when and how in a moment, but what was to be communicated in these ways and in the situations specified? What specific opportunities does God suggest people use to talk about God’s truth with their children (and grandchildren)? What are some other situations that we might include in our modern culture?

Exhort Note also three different ways of communication mentioned … – writing – talking – tie them, bind them to wrists or forehead How would written scripture verses or spiritual admonitions posted on the wall in our homes affect children?

Exhort What other tangible and practical reminders could we use to accomplish the goal of raising children who love the Lord above all else? Note the special programs and software available for Bible memorization

A Case Study Who were these people – how were they related to each other? What words or phrases suggest a breakdown in family relationships? Note that Absalom had killed his half brother in revenge for the rape of his sister – Absalom had taken himself to exile in fear of his father’s retribution – King David still held anger for Absalom’s role in the whole mess

A Case Study Note the lack of communication between David and Absalom in this whole affair. How does cutting off all communication hurt in situations like this? How did Absalom and David react when they finally saw each other? What lasting effect may hears of non- communication have on a relationship, even after attempting reconciliation?

Application Actively look for ways to communicate God’s Truth to your children and grandchildren – reading books together – eat dinner together and turn off the TV – model the practice of a personal daily Bible reading and prayer time – memorize scripture together as a family – check out and

Application Each generation must share their faith with their children – start praying specifically for their salvation, when they are newborns – Acquire a teaching aid such as the “Gospel Glove” or the “Evangecube” which helps you communicate the salvation message to a child

Application Evaluate our own relationships – how will you keep lines of communication open? – Identify actions that will communicate well, especially during stressful situations – Pray to make quality communication (face to face) a top priority with your spouse, your children, your grandchildren
